NFL rules Bills did not violate injury-reporting policy
The NFL ruled the Buffalo Bills did not violate league policy on reporting injuries in connection to defensive end Jerry Hughes revealing he played with torn wrist ligaments. Former Jaguars safety Donovin Darius arrested, hospitalized after DUI stop
Former Jacksonville Jaguars safety Donovin Darius was arrested on Sunday afternoon and charged with driving under the influence.
